Operating Room Attendant
Sentara is hiring an Operating Room Attendant at Virginia Beach General Hospital in Virginia Beach, Virginia. The Operating Room (OR) Attendant supports professional staff in caring for the surgical patient. This support is met through the transportation of patients from inpatient / emergency room / ICU departments to the pre-op holding area. In addition to the transportation of patients, the OR attendant is responsible for the cleaning of the operating room suites between surgical procedures. OR attendants will support anesthesia staff both in the operating room setting as well as ancillary departments by ensuring adequate stocking of anesthesia supplies in medication carts, the cleaning of anesthesia machines, and the transportation of anesthesia machines and carts. OR attendants will be asked to transport specimens and blood products to and from the lab as well as ensure proper stocking of various formalin containers used for specimen handling and transport. The OR attendant will assist in the positioning of surgical patients with the guidance of professional OR staff. The OR attendant will help prepare the operating room suite by the opening of sterile supplies onto the sterile field and ensuring the proper equipment is available in the room for the surgical procedure.

Sentara Virginia Beach General Hospital, located in Virginia Beach, VA, is home to the region's only Level III Trauma Center. Our 273-bed facility has a long history of commitment to our communities of Virginia Beach, Eastern Shore, and Northeastern North Carolina, offering specialized tertiary services as well as many advanced clinical services. We are located just 15 minutes from VA Beach Town Center and just a few minutes to the Oceanfront. As a recognized accredited Primary Stroke Center, and Magnet hospital for nursing excellence, our hospital specializes in heart, vascular, neuroscience, neurosurgery, orthopedics and spine care, cancer care, advanced imaging, and behavioral health.
